About Ning Wang

Ning Wang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research, Epidemiology, Oncology and Immunology, having authored 1.2k papers that have together received 36.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(80 papers), MicroRNA in disease regulation (72 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(50 papers), Circular RNAs in diseases (45 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(41 papers), Autophagy in Disease and Therapy (36 papers), Pharmacological Effects of Natural Compounds (31 papers) and RNA Research and Splicing (28 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(5.2k citations), Pharmacology (2.1k citations), Virology (1.1k citations), Molecular Biology (13.8k citations) and Immunology (3.4k citations). Ning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United States. Frequent co-authors include Yibin Feng, Hor‐Yue Tan, Sha Li, Cheng Zhang, Ming Hong, Lixing Lao, Zhang-Jin Zhang, Sai‐Wah Tsao, Xuanbin Wang and Tuofu Zhu.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Frontiers in Pharmacology, International Journal of Biological Macromolecules,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Frontiers in Immunology.
